M & I Clinic
Maternal & Infant Clinic
Mercy's M&I Clinic provides low-cost, quality prenatal care to area
women who otherwise may not have access to such services. The clinic serves
mothers-to-be throughout the four-count area of Allen, Bourbon, Crawford,
Linn and Neosho counties.
Patients qualify for M&I Clinic care based upon their income level,
and the clinic staff also helps patients locate and enroll in other social
service programs.
Complete prenatal care is provided at the clinic, including ultrasound
and lab tests. In addition, one clinic visit is offered after deliver
for a checkup of Mom.
The M&I Clinic is staffed by Mercy nursing personnel and staff physicians,
as well as a licensed social worker and licensed dietician. The clinic
is open every Wednesday from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. in the Mercy Physicians
Clinic which is located in the Mercy Health Center, 401 Woodland Hills
Blvd., Fort Scott, KS 66701. The clinic serves an average of 30 patients
weekly.
